Output 342594b2311ab762b13ea39e4bd912f81c1c21b0d9bd8fe2e0b9547260a97485:0

value
3008432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fc10ef29a82acee910f1ffbf48edaa9aedb258d OP_EQUAL
address
3Eo7pubGubxbfaocWrcHDaDHKGRiT4aHkb
transaction
342594b2311ab762b13ea39e4bd912f81c1c21b0d9bd8fe2e0b9547260a97485
spent
true